The flag of the Rising Sun (KYOKUJITU-KI 旭日旗) is a design of the sun and sunlight (Rising Sun). The most well-known flag is the one with 16 rays of light opening at 22.5 degrees (the sixteen-striped rising sun flag). There are other flags with a variety of rays, such as 4, 8, 12, and 24 stripes.
Since ancient times, it has been a traditional Japanese flag and a symbol of good luck, signifying Hare (a festival). After the Meiji Restoration, the flag was also used as a military flag.
In World War II, both the army and navy fought under the flag of the Rising Sun.

The Rising Sun flag (KYOKUJITU-KI 旭日旗) is a symbol of Japan at that time, along with the Hinomaru (日の丸).
We know that this was used by the Japanese Navy because the position of the sun is slightly to the left of center.
